IPBUF安全漏洞报告
English
CVE-2025-43542 CVSS 7.5 高危

CVE-2025-43542 Apple FaceTime远程控制密码字段意外泄露漏洞

披露日期: 2025-12-12

漏洞信息

漏洞编号
CVE-2025-43542
漏洞类型
信息泄露
CVSS评分
7.5 高危
攻击向量
网络 (AV:N)
认证要求
无需认证 (PR:N)
用户交互
无需交互 (UI:N)
影响产品
Apple iOS, iPadOS, macOS Sequoia, macOS Tahoe, visionOS

相关标签

AppleiOSiPadOSmacOSvisionOSFaceTime信息泄露密码泄露屏幕共享状态管理缺陷

漏洞概述

CVE-2025-43542是Apple产品中一个高危信息泄露漏洞,CVSS评分达到7.5分。该漏洞存在于FaceTime远程控制功能中,当用户通过FaceTime远程控制另一台Apple设备时,系统状态管理存在缺陷,导致密码字段可能被意外显示。这一问题严重威胁用户敏感凭据安全,攻击者可在用户不知情的情况下获取密码信息。漏洞影响范围涵盖iOS、iPadOS、macOS Sequoia、macOS Tahoe和visionOS等多个Apple核心操作系统平台。Apple已于2025年12月12日通过改进状态管理机制发布安全更新修复此漏洞,建议所有受影响的用户立即升级到最新版本以消除安全风险。

技术细节

该漏洞的根本原因在于FaceTime远程控制功能中的状态管理逻辑缺陷。当用户A通过FaceTime向用户B发起远程控制请求并获得授权后,用户B的设备屏幕会共享给用户A。在此过程中,如果用户B在设备上输入密码或访问需要认证的应用程序,系统错误地将密码字段内容包含在屏幕共享流中。攻击者利用CVSS向量AV:N(网络可达)的特点,可以在远程场景下无需任何权限(PR:N)或用户交互(UI:N)即可触发此漏洞。由于机密性影响为高(C:H),攻击者能够获取用户的高敏感度凭据信息。漏洞的技术细节表明,问题出在屏幕共享模块未能正确过滤或屏蔽敏感输入字段,违反了安全设计原则中的敏感数据最小化暴露要求。

攻击链分析

STEP 1
步骤1
攻击者通过FaceTime联系目标用户,建立视频通话连接
STEP 2
步骤2
攻击者请求并获得屏幕共享权限,目标设备屏幕内容开始传输
STEP 3
步骤3
目标用户在设备上打开需要认证的应用程序或系统设置
STEP 4
步骤4
目标用户输入密码,由于状态管理缺陷,密码字段内容被意外包含在屏幕共享流中
STEP 5
步骤5
攻击者实时捕获并记录目标用户输入的密码凭据,造成凭据泄露

PoC / 利用代码

⚠️ 仅供安全研究
以下代码仅用于安全研究和授权测试,未经授权使用属于违法行为。
PoC
// CVE-2025-43542 PoC - FaceTime Password Field Leakage // Note: This is a conceptual PoC for demonstration purposes const faceTimeExploit = { name: "FaceTime Password Field Exposure", cve: "CVE-2025-43542", severity: "HIGH", // Attack scenario description attackScenario: { prerequisite: "Attacker has FaceTime contact with victim", step1: "Initiate FaceTime call with victim", step2: "Request Screen Sharing permission", step3: "Wait for victim to enter password in any app", step4: "Capture leaked password field from screen stream" }, // Conceptual proof of concept pocCode: ` // Conceptual demonstration (not functional exploit code) function demonstrateLeakage() { // This vulnerability requires: // 1. Active FaceTime connection // 2. Screen sharing enabled // 3. Victim enters password // The bug is in Apple's state management: // Password fields should be masked/blacklisted // during screen sharing, but they are not. // No actual exploit code provided as this is // a state management bug in Apple's proprietary software. console.log("Vulnerability: Password fields exposed during FaceTime screen sharing"); console.log("Fix: Update to iOS 18.7.3, macOS 15.7.3, or later versions"); }`, // Detection method detection: "Monitor FaceTime screen sharing sessions for password field visibility" }

影响范围

Apple iOS < 18.7.3
Apple iPadOS < 18.7.3
Apple iOS < 26.2
Apple iPadOS < 26.2
Apple macOS Sequoia < 15.7.3
Apple macOS Tahoe < 26.2
Apple visionOS < 26.2

防御指南

临时缓解措施
在Apple发布安全更新之前,用户应避免在FaceTime屏幕共享会话期间输入任何密码或敏感凭据信息。建议仅与完全信任的联系人启用FaceTime屏幕共享功能,并定期检查设备上的登录历史和账户活动记录,以检测是否存在未经授权的访问尝试。对于企业用户,建议制定FaceTime使用策略,限制敏感环境中的屏幕共享功能使用。

参考链接

快速导航: 前沿安全 最新收录域名列表 最新威胁情报列表 最新网站排名列表 最新工具资源列表 最新CVE漏洞列表